Can I Get Financial Aid For Summer Term?
Types of aid available: Federal Pell Grant, Direct Loans, Federal Work-Study, PLUS Loan and Private Loan are available for summer. Summer term is the beginning of the 2013-2014 award year. If you have not completed the Free Application for Federal Student Aid (FAFSA), you should complete the application online right away: www.fafsa.ed.gov.
Requesting loans for summer: We recommend that students wait to accept their loan awards until their aid has been adjusted to include summer term. Students will have their aid adjusted when they register for summer term which started April 22 for returning students. Students who mistakenly accept their 2013-2014 loans before they are revised for summer may request their loans for summer term by contacting the Financial Aid Office using their COCC email or visiting the Boyle Education Center. Students will also need to indicate if they would like the maximum loan amount.
Pell Grant: Will automatically be paid to all students who are eligible and enrolled in summer term. For more information on how summer term enrollment will affect your spring term Pell Grant, please contact the Financial Aid Office.
Types of aid not available: Supplemental Educational Opportunity Grant (SEOG), Oregon Opportunity Grant (OOG), COCC Foundation Scholarship and COCC Honor Scholarship are not available for summer term. More information.
